Способ респираторной поддержки оператора во время работы с реализацией режимов нормобарической оксигенации и нормобарической гипоксии, заключающийся в том, что газовую смесь, создаваемую путем перемешивания воздуха, кислорода, азота, закиси азота, углекислого газа периодически вдувают в дыхательные пути оператора под перемежающимся положительным давлением с контролем вентиляции по уровню содержания углекислого газа в артериальной крови, отличающийся тем, что в нем концентрацию кислорода, азота, закиси азота в дыхательной смеси и влажность дыхательной смеси регулируют в прямой зависимости, а воздуха и углекислого газа в обратной от абсолютных величин скоростей перемещений ручки управления транспортным средством, ручки управления двигателем, педалей.1. The method of respiratory support for the operator during work with the implementation of the regimes of normobaric oxygenation and normobaric hypoxia, namely, that the gas mixture created by mixing air, oxygen, nitrogen, nitrous oxide, carbon dioxide is periodically blown into the respiratory tract of the operator under alternating positive pressure with ventilation control according to the level of carbon dioxide in arterial blood, characterized in that it contains the concentration of oxygen, nitrogen, nitrous oxide in the respiratory mixture and The pressure of the breathing mixture is directly regulated, and the air and carbon dioxide are inversely related to the absolute values of the speeds of movement of the vehicle control knob, engine control knob, pedals. 2. Устройство респираторной поддержки оператора во время работы с реализацией режимов нормобарической оксигенации и нормобарической гипоксии, содержащее источники кислорода, азота, закиси азота, углекислого газа и воздуха, элементы регулирующие расход газов, измерители расхода, смеситель, дыхательную маску, отличающееся тем, что в нем введены установленный на выходе смесителя измеритель расхода, смонтированный в дыхательной маске датчик давления, соединенный с измерителями расхода, датчиком давления, смонтированным в дыхательной маске и элеменами регулирующими расход газов блок анализа и управления и подключенные к нему, смонтированные внутри кабины, измерители перемещений ручки управления транспортным средством, ручки управления двигателем, педалей, датчик давления, и размещенный на теле оператора датчик плетизмооксигемограммы сосудов мочки уха.2. A device for respiratory support of the operator during operation with the implementation of normobaric oxygenation and normobaric hypoxia, containing sources of oxygen, nitrogen, nitrous oxide, carbon dioxide and air, elements that regulate the flow of gases, flow meters, mixer, breathing mask, characterized in that it introduced a flow meter installed at the mixer output, a pressure sensor mounted in the breathing mask, connected to flow meters, a pressure sensor mounted in the breathing mask e and gas flow control elements and the analysis and control unit and connected to it, mounted inside the cab, displacement meters of the vehicle control knobs, engine control knobs, pedals, pressure sensor, and the plethysmooxygemogram of the earlobe vessels placed on the operator’s body.
